As long as you avoid the German "digestif" bitters you'll be fine...
A couple of old cocktails, the "Old Fashioned" and the "Sazerac" are flavored with bitters, and those of us who were hard drinkers of yore can always turn to a "Pink", a couple of dashes of Angostura in a "rocks" glass,swirled, then a shot of gin (chilled for Transpondians like me), knocked back before lunch, the standard of RN wardrooms.

Any number of Italian apertifs including Vermouth are flavored with quinine and citrus. Punt e mes is a syrupy one quite like bitters, but I kind of like the "Lemonattila", a Vodka Martini using Limoncello instead of Vermouth.
